On August 26, 2025, an analyst known as CW published a framework suggesting Bitcoin's path to a comprehensive rally requires exactly three conditions to be met. Two are already in place. The third—a shift in Hyperliquid whale positioning—remains unresolved. This is not a technical analysis piece. It is a market microstructure observation dressed in the language of inevitability.

Ledger balances do not lie; they only wait. And right now, the ledgers are telling a story of selective optimism.

Context: The Framework and Its Limits

The original article positions Hyperliquid whales as the final variable in a three-part equation. Condition one: Bitfinex whales have completed their long positions. Condition two: the negative Kimchi Premium and Coinbase Premium have both normalized to zero, signaling a restoration of buying pressure from Korean retail and US institutional flows. Condition three: Hyperliquid whales must turn decisively bullish.

This framework is elegant in its simplicity, but simplicity in market analysis is often a liability. The premiums cited are lagging indicators. They reflect past capital flows, not future commitment. The Kimchi Premium, historically a measure of retail frenzy in South Korea, has been structurally altered by regulatory arbitrage and the rise of offshore Korean exchanges. Its normalization to zero does not indicate health; it indicates the absence of extreme local demand, which is a different thing entirely.

From my audit experience, the Coinbase Premium is similarly problematic. It measures the price differential between Coinbase and other venues, but it does not distinguish between institutional accumulation and simple arbitrage activity. A zero premium can mean balanced flows. It can also mean the market has found an equilibrium that discourages directional bets.

Core: Dissecting the Whale Variable

The third condition deserves closer scrutiny. Hyperliquid, as a perpetual DEX, offers on-chain transparency that centralized venues cannot match. Whale positions are visible, verifiable, and subject to real-time monitoring. This is the technical advantage of the platform. But the visibility of the data does not guarantee the reliability of the signal.

Whale positions on Hyperliquid are levered. A trader holding a 5x long position is not expressing conviction; they are expressing a risk tolerance. The distinction matters. A whale accumulating spot Bitcoin on Bitfinex has made a capital commitment. A whale adding to a perpetual position has made a margin commitment. The latter is far easier to reverse. A single funding rate spike can force unwinding, rendering the "bullish" signal null within hours.

The original article treats Hyperliquid whale behavior as the missing catalyst. This is an inversion of causal logic. Whales on Hyperliquid are often the most sophisticated players in the market. They do not lead trends; they exploit them. If they have not yet turned bullish, it may be because they see something the retail market does not. The absence of a signal is itself a signal—just not the one bulls want to hear.

There is also the question of data provenance. The article does not disclose how Hyperliquid whale positions were measured. Are we looking at top-10 traders by notional value? Top-100? Are the positions net of hedging? Without this context, the "whale positioning" is an undefined variable, impossible to model accurately.

Contrarian: What the Bulls Got Right

It would be a misreading of the data to dismiss the bullish case entirely. The normalization of the premiums is a structural improvement. Negative premiums, sustained over time, indicate that sellers are dominant and that local demand is insufficient to absorb supply. The return to zero suggests that this imbalance has been corrected. That is a necessary, though not sufficient, condition for upward price movement.

Bitfinex whale accumulation is also non-trivial. The venue is known for high-net-worth individuals and family offices, not retail speculation. A completed long position there represents a capital allocation decision, not a trading impulse. This is the strongest data point in the original analysis.

Furthermore, the timing of the analysis—late August—coincides with the traditional return of institutional activity after the summer lull. September has historically been a month of repositioning for macro funds. If the macro environment cooperates, the conditions may align despite the weakness of the whale signal.

The bulls are also correct to focus on Hyperliquid's role in market structure. As a leading perpetual DEX, its order book and funding rates are increasingly influential in price discovery for the broader market. Ignoring its signals would be a mistake. But treating them as a final condition is an oversimplification.

Takeaway: The Missing Variable

Hype evaporates; receipts remain. The receipts here show a market that has stabilized, not one that is accelerating. The two satisfied conditions are necessary corrections. The third condition is a hope, not a trend.

Volatility is not risk; opacity is. The opacity in this analysis lies in the undefined measurement of whale positions and the unexamined leverage behind them. Until that opacity is resolved, the third condition remains a placeholder for uncertainty, not a catalyst.
